Day 13 - March 26 — A big dive day for all of us

From Mandy:

Today is a big dive day for all of us. For me it's my first VB dive below 100m, for Martin a new PB at 120m, and for Doc a new PB at 47m. The weather has calmed down a bit, but there's still quite a swell that makes it fun, almost rodeo-like, during final breathe-ups on the sled.

Due to my sea sickness issues the guys are letting me take the first run. The dive starts off really well. I'm super relaxed as I start to make my way to a new personal best. I'm wearing my 7mm Oceaner/Performance freediving wetsuit, nose clip and 3mm paddling gloves. As I pass some of our safety divers I hear the usual calls from them to let me know they're there rooting for me. Just before I hit bottom my sinuses stop clearing, forcing me to take my nose clip off. That's what happens to sinuses after getting them flushed while body boarding.

After I hit my target depth I start to make my way back up. Once again, I can hear my safety divers saying, "Go Mandy!" as I pass them. Before I know it Kirk's in front of me, escorting me on the final 25m to the surface. Once up I only need a few breaths before checking the gauge to confirm a new PB. Unfortunately I got a little squeeze and because of it I'll switch to other disciplines for a few days to help let things settle out.


From Kirk:

Next up is Martin. His dive is like the previous dives except this time we'll see him set a new PB of 120m. Unfortunately he also suffers a small squeeze and decides to take the following day off completely. After this Doc makes a new PB of 47m.

  • Martin VB 120m
  • Mandy VB 105m
  • Doc VB 47m

Freediving or breath-hold diving is a type of advanced snorkeling and water adventure that allows us to experience the sights, sounds and challenges of the most natural of underwater experiences.

Human evolution and development has ingrained us with an underwater potential the same as our marine cousins, whales, seals and dolphins.

Without the use of underwater breathing apparatus, freedivers on a single breath of air can explore the underwater realm for minutes at a time with relative comfort.

Freediving is about the comfort and exploration of the ocean realm for recreation, spearfishing, competition or personal discovery.
